  3. List of HDL simulators - Wikipedia

    en.wikipedia.org/wiki/List_of_HDL_simulators

    Xilinx Simulator (XSIM) comes as part of the Vivado design suite. It is a compiled-language simulator that supports mixed language simulation with Verilog, SystemVerilog, VHDL and SystemC language. It supports standard debugging tool such as step through code, breakpoints, cross-probing, value probes, call stack and local variable Window.

  6. Quite Universal Circuit Simulator - Wikipedia

    en.wikipedia.org/wiki/Quite_Universal_Circuit...

    Quite Universal Circuit Simulator (Qucs) is a free-software electronics circuit simulator software application released under GPL. It offers the ability to set up a circuit with a graphical user interface and simulate the large-signal, small-signal and noise behaviour of the circuit.
